ManageEngine Patch Manager Plus

Patch Manager Plus, an all-round patching solution, offers automated patch deployment for Windows, macOS, and Linux endpoints, plus patching support for 350+ third-party applications You can use it to patch computers within LAN and WAN.

Pixlocal

Compress and convert images to AVIF, WebP, and JPEG in your browser. No upload, no server. Your files never leave your device.

Patch Manager Plus is an all round solution for your enterprise that enables you to manage and distribute patches to endpoints across the IT network. These endpoints consist of laptops, servers and workstations. Regularly updating applications across these systems, heightens the over all security...
